If it becomes essential to travel in storm, the following precautions should be taken:
Set up an "autocratic" leadership. Choose a competent leader and adhere to his decisions. Keep together.When the route is in doubt, no good will result if theparty scatters in all directions looking for it. Confusionfollows, sometimes chaos; at best, much time is lost. Ifsearch for the route requires separation, members ofthe party should keep within calling distance of eachother—and keep calling.
Analyze the route of escape, the dangers of new-snow avalanches. Develop some plan, with alternatives,for using that route.
